Big Four Bank Sues Son of Major Retailer Over Soccer Club Debts

China Construction Bank (Asia) alleges Inter Milan president refuses to repay debt of over US$300 million

One of China’s biggest state-owned banks is squaring off against Steven Zhang, the scion of one of China’s biggest private retailers, the troubled Suning.com, over his alleged refusal to repay more than US$300 million he borrowed. The 32-year-old Zhang is president of Inter Milan, one of Italy’s most prominent soccer clubs.
